Assessment and Planning
Our technicians start by checking the damage and identifying the source. We use moisture meters and thermal imaging to find hidden water. This step is crucial because it tells us exactly what needs to be done. You get a clear plan and a timeline. No surprises, just honest communication. Drying and Dehumidification
After the water is gone, we bring in industrial dryers and dehumidifiers. This step takes 3-5 days depending on the size of the area. We monitor the progress closely to make sure everything is dry. Warning Signs You Need Ice Maker Line Leak Water Removal
Ignoring the early signs of a leak can lead to serious damage. You might not notice the problem at first, but the signs are there. Catching it early saves time, money, and stress. We’ve seen how quickly a small leak can turn into a big issue. You don’t want to wait until it’s too late.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A damp, moldy smell means moisture is building up. This is a sign of hidden water. You can’t just air it out, the problem is still there. Mold can grow in just 24 hours. You need to act fast to prevent health issues and more damage.
Wet Spots on the Floor or Wall
Standing water or wet patches mean there’s a leak. You might not see the line, but the water is there. This is a sign that the problem is spreading. You don’t want to ignore it. The longer you wait, the more damage you face.
Ice Maker Not Working Properly
If the ice maker isn’t producing ice or is making strange noises, it could be a line issue. The water isn’t flowing right. This is a sign that something is wrong. You don’t want to risk more damage. Fix it before it becomes a bigger problem.
Higher Water Bills Without a Clear Reason
An unexpected increase in your water bill can mean a hidden leak. You might not see the water, but it’s still there. This is a sign that something is wrong. You need to check the line before the problem gets worse.
Visible Water or Dampness Around the Ice Maker
Wet spots, puddles, or dripping water mean the line is leaking. This is a clear sign that you need help. You don’t want to wait for it to get worse. The longer you wait, the more damage you face.
Unusual Sounds from the Ice Maker
Strange noises from the ice maker can mean the line is damaged. You might hear gurgling or hissing sounds. This is a sign that something is wrong. You need to act fast to prevent more damage.

Ice Maker Line Leak Water Removal Cost In Burlington, NC
Costs for Ice Maker Line Leak Water Removal vary based on how bad the damage is. You’ll pay more for larger areas and more complex issues. Local conditions in Burlington, NC can also affect the price. These are general estimates, not guarantees. You get a clear breakdown of what to expect before any work starts.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Assessment and Inspection | $100 – $300 | Time of day, complexity of the leak, and access to the area. |
| Water Extraction | $200 – $800 | Amount of water, location, and equipment needed.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$500 – $1,500 | Size of the area, humidity, and how long it takes to dry. |
| Sanitization and Mold Remediation | $300 – $1,200 | Extent of mold, type of surfaces, and cleaning methods used. |
| Restoration and Repairs | $200 – $1,000 | Damage to floors, walls, or cabinets and materials needed. |
| Final Inspection and Cleanup | $100 – $300 | Time spent and effort needed to make the space clean and safe. |

How can I prevent ice maker line leaks in the future?
Regular maintenance and inspections can help prevent leaks. Check the line for cracks or wear. Keep the area around the ice maker clean and dry. A professional can also install a leak detection system. You don’t have to deal with the same problem again.
